Форум: "Основная";
Поиск по всему сайту: delphimaster.net;
Текущий архив: 2002.03.14;
Скачать: [xml.tar.bz2];




Вниз

Delphi&Excel 


Surprising   (2002-02-11 10:13) [0]

Мастера, есть небольшая проблема.
Есть Ехсеl документ и имеется массив данных в Дельфи, можно ли с помощью дельфи внести массив в Excel документ в определенные поля.



Basilio   (2002-02-11 10:35) [1]

Смотри Здесь <a href= http://www.delphikingdom.com/helloworld/excel.htm>http://www.delphikingdom.com/helloworld/excel.htm</a>



Basilio   (2002-02-11 10:36) [2]

Пардон. Корявая ссылка получилась :(
http://www.delphikingdom.com/helloworld/excel.htm



Digitman   (2002-02-11 10:46) [3]

Конвертируй массив в OleVariant-тип.
SomeWorksheet.Range[..].Value := SomeDelphiOleVariantValue;



Кулюкин Олег   (2002-02-11 12:46) [4]

http://www.delphikingdom.com/helloworld/excelsm.htm



Анонимщик   (2002-02-11 20:48) [5]

С таблицами Excel можно работать как с таблицами баз данных через ODBC - драйвера, тогда отпадает необходимость читать эксельный хелп. Если хочешь так сделать, но не знаешь как (там в дельфи для этого делаесть глюк небольшой, не знаю, последний патч поможет ли), то спроси еще раз.



Kondor_   (2002-02-19 21:45) [6]

Удалено модератором



Electric   (2002-02-20 00:08) [7]

unit Unit1;

interface

uses comobj,
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ms,
Dialogs, StdCtrls;

type
TForm1 = class(TForm)
Button1: TButton;
procedure Button1Click(Sender: TObject);
private
{ Private declarations }
public
{ Public declarations }
end;

var
Form1: TForm1;

implementation

{$R *.dfm}

procedure TForm1.Button1Click(Sender: TObject);
var
exl: OleVariant;
WorkBook, Sheet: Variant;
fileName: String;
begin
try

fileName:= "c:\Port\"+"Sample1.xls";
exl := CreateOleObject("Excel.Application");
WorkBook := exl.Application.WorkBooks.Add;
Sheet := WorkBook.WorkSheets[1];
Sheet.Cells(1,1) := "proba";

exl.Application.ActiveWorkBook.Saveas(fileName);
finally
exl.Application.Quit;
end;
end;



Евгений Поляничев   (2002-02-22 14:12) [8]

Удалено модератором



Евгений Поляничев   (2002-02-22 14:20) [9]

Удалено модератором



Евгений Поляничев   (2002-02-26 13:37) [10]

Удалено модератором




Форум: "Основная";
Поиск по всему сайту: delphimaster.net;
Текущий архив: 2002.03.14;
Скачать: [xml.tar.bz2];




Наверх





Память: 0.73 MB
Время: 0.022 c
3-42940           Konung                2002-02-12 15:55  2002.03.14  
Подстановочные (lookup) поля. Создание из программы.


3-42927           Sergant               2002-02-14 15:14  2002.03.14  
Выравнивание столбцов по ширине


3-42910           volodya_              2002-02-14 09:33  2002.03.14  
Как в Qreport выводить в конце каждой страницы сумму значений по странице.


1-43036           dens                  2002-02-26 13:44  2002.03.14  
Можно ли в ячейку StringGrid поместить не текстовую информацию, а объект, например spinedit?


3-42959           harismatik            2002-02-14 13:54  2002.03.14  
Поле для времени